If you have a lithium-ion battery system, you will need to check the voltage and current monthly, and perform a physical inspection of the batteries every six months. Some premium models last even longer. They can survive 3,000 to 6,000 charge cycles. A charge cycle means one full use of the battery, from full to empty and back to full.
